#ddc420 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ddc420 is composed of 86.7% red, 76.9%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.3% magenta, 85.5%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 52.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 49.6%. #ddc420 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ff40 with #bb8900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#ddc420 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ddc420 has RGB values of R:221, G:196,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.86,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14533664.

Shades and Tints of #ddc420
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0e02 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ddc420
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858478 is the less saturated color, while #fad903 is the most saturated one.
